Before starting the repair process, gather the necessary tools and materials. Having everything ready will streamline your efforts and ensure a professional finish. Here’s what you will need:
| Item | Purpose |
|---|---|
| Leather conditioner | Nourishes and softens leather |
| Leather repair kit | Fills and seals cracks |
| Soft cloth | Cleans and applies products |
| Fine sandpaper | Smooths rough edges |
| Paintbrush | Applies repair compound |

Proper preparation is crucial for achieving optimal results. Start by cleaning the leather shoes thoroughly to remove dirt and oils. Use a soft cloth and a gentle leather cleaner to avoid damaging the material.
Ensure you work in a well-ventilated area. This is important because some repair compounds may emit fumes. Wear gloves to protect your hands from chemicals.

Follow these steps to effectively repair cracks in your leather dress shoes. Each step is designed to maximize the longevity of your repair.
-
Clean the area around the crack using a soft cloth.
-
Sand the crack edges lightly with fine sandpaper. This helps the repair compound adhere better.
-
Apply leather conditioner to the entire shoe, focusing on the cracked area. Let it absorb for at least 15 minutes.
-
Mix the repair compound according to the instructions provided in your leather repair kit.
-
Fill the crack with the mixed compound using a paintbrush. Ensure the compound is evenly spread.
-
Smooth the surface with your finger or a soft cloth to blend it with the surrounding leather.
-
Allow the compound to dry completely, as per the manufacturer’s instructions.
-
Condition the leather again after the repair is dry to restore its luster.

Sometimes, issues can arise during the repair process. Here are some common problems and how to address them:
-
Crack reappears: Ensure the repair compound was applied evenly and allowed to dry completely.
-
Color mismatch: Use a leather dye that matches your shoe color after the repair to blend the area.
-
Compound not adhering: Make sure the surface was properly cleaned and sanded before applying the repair compound.

To prevent future cracks and maintain the integrity of your leather shoes, consider these maintenance tips:
-
Regularly condition your leather shoes every 3-6 months to keep them supple.
-
Store shoes properly in a cool, dry place, away from direct sunlight.
-
Use shoe trees to help maintain shape and prevent creasing.
